WhisperHandler reformatting the case of target == null

This commit is contained in:
RubenD96
2021-04-23 15:11:53 +02:00
parent ade50bad5e
commit ed8e6775df

View File

@@ -49,7 +49,11 @@ public final class WhisperHandler extends AbstractMaplePacketHandler {
String name = slea.readMapleAsciiString(); String name = slea.readMapleAsciiString();
MapleCharacter target = c.getWorldServer().getPlayerStorage().getCharacterByName(name); MapleCharacter target = c.getWorldServer().getPlayerStorage().getCharacterByName(name);
if (target != null) { if (target == null) {
c.announce(MaplePacketCreator.getWhisperResult(name, false));
return;
}
switch (request) { switch (request) {
case WhisperFlag.LOCATION | WhisperFlag.REQUEST: case WhisperFlag.LOCATION | WhisperFlag.REQUEST:
handleFind(c.getPlayer(), target, WhisperFlag.LOCATION); handleFind(c.getPlayer(), target, WhisperFlag.LOCATION);
@@ -65,9 +69,6 @@ public final class WhisperHandler extends AbstractMaplePacketHandler {
FilePrinter.printError(FilePrinter.PACKET_HANDLER + c.getPlayer().getName() + ".txt", "Unknown request " + request + " triggered by " + c.getPlayer().getName()); FilePrinter.printError(FilePrinter.PACKET_HANDLER + c.getPlayer().getName() + ".txt", "Unknown request " + request + " triggered by " + c.getPlayer().getName());
break; break;
} }
} else {
c.announce(MaplePacketCreator.getWhisperResult(name, false));
}
} }
private void handleFind(MapleCharacter user, MapleCharacter target, byte flag) { private void handleFind(MapleCharacter user, MapleCharacter target, byte flag) {